希望ImageView来自颠倒

时间:2011-08-24 10:56:01

标签: android

我有一个窗口和一个imageview,我希望imageview来自颠倒的动画效果我是怎么做的

ImageView img_sliding=(ImageView)findViewById(R.id.img_sliding);

2 个答案:

答案 0 :(得分:1)

您必须编写自己的翻译动画。可以找到一个非常好的教程here.

这是一个小小的剪辑,您可以根据自己的需要使用和调整它:

<translate
    xmlns:android="http://schemas.android.com/apk/res/android"
    android:fromYDelta="100%"
    android:toYDelta="0%"
    android:duration="300"
    android:zAdjustment="top"
    android:fillAfter="true" />

在res / anim中创建一个新的xml文件,然后将动画设置为您的imageview,如下所示:

Animation anim = AnimationUtils.loadAnimation(getApplicationContext(), R.anim.YOURANIMATION)

并将其设置为iamgeView

  

imageview.setAnimation(阿尼姆);

答案 1 :(得分:0)

使用缩放动画从-1缩放到1.这应该具有翻转imageview

的效果